The ingredients needed to make Summer Fresh Corn Chowder (with Bacon):
  1. Prepare 1/2 lb bacon, diced
  2. Make ready 1 medium onion, diced small
  3. Prepare 2 celery, diced small
  4. Prepare 1 large carrot, diced small
  5. Take 6 ears fresh corn
  6. Prepare 3 cups reserved "corn water" -stock
  7. Prepare 2 cloves garlic, minced
  8. Make ready 1.5 cups light cream (or half and half works)
  9. Get to taste Salt and pepper
  10. Make ready 2 sprigs fresh thyme
  11. Make ready 1 tbs corn starch made into slurry with about 1/3 cup water

Steps to make Summer Fresh Corn Chowder (with Bacon):
  1. In a pot, boil ears of corn in water. Once cooked, reserve 3 cups of the water and cut the corn off the cobs and seg aside.
  2. In the same pot(now that you've dumped everything out) crisp your bacon and set aside to drain.
  3. In the SAME pot (1 pot wonder, here) saute your onion, garlic, potatoes, celery, carrots until the onions are translucent and veggies are glistening.
  4. Add your thyme and salt and pepper to taste and now stir in your corn.
  5. Pour in your reserved corn water. Bring everything to a boil, then reduce heat to medium/low.
  6. Once potatoes are cooked through and veggies are soft, SLOWLY stir in your cream. Then stir in your cornstarch slurry.
  7. Let everything come to a boil again, then reduce to low for 20 min
  8. Serve with shredded cheese (optional) and your crumbled bacon. YUM!! ☆☆few dashes of Frank Red hot 👌👌☆
